The Conduit Gland plays a crucial role in modern electrical systems, providing a secure interface between cables and conduit entries while protecting wiring from environmental and mechanical stresses. Its utility spans industrial, commercial, and residential applications, where maintaining cable integrity is essential for safety and performance. Zhejiang HJSI Connector Co., Ltd. offers a comprehensive range of Conduit Glands engineered to ensure reliable connections, excellent sealing performance, and long-lasting durability in various operating conditions.

A key characteristic of high-performance Conduit Glands is their precision engineering. The internal compression mechanisms secure the cable firmly, preventing slippage and minimizing stress on the conductors. This design ensures that electrical connections remain stable, even in environments subject to vibrations, movement, or heavy mechanical loads. Materials such as nickel-plated brass, stainless steel, and robust thermoplastics allow these glands to withstand chemical exposure, extreme temperatures, and moisture ingress, ensuring compliance with stringent safety standards.

Flexibility and adaptability are equally important. Conduit Glands are designed to accommodate a wide range of cable diameters and conduit sizes, enabling engineers to use them across different installations. Modular designs allow for easy replacement or upgrades without major disruptions, which is particularly advantageous in automated manufacturing plants or complex power distribution networks. Quick installation features reduce labor time and allow technicians to maintain operational efficiency while securing a reliable cable connection.

In addition to industrial use, Conduit Glands are critical in commercial buildings, data centers, and telecommunication networks. They provide protection against dust, water ingress, and accidental mechanical interference while keeping cable management organized and compliant with electrical codes. The IP and UL-rated products from Zhejiang HJSI Connector Co., Ltd. offer peace of mind by maintaining consistent performance under demanding environmental conditions. These glands ensure that electrical systems operate safely and efficiently over extended periods.

Maintenance benefits further underscore their value. Properly installed Conduit Glands prevent cable wear and accidental disconnections, reducing downtime and maintenance costs. By mitigating strain on cables, they extend the lifespan of electrical systems and enhance overall reliability. For environments with strict safety requirements, these glands contribute to a safer workspace by organizing cables, preventing trip hazards, and minimizing potential fire risks.
